If Link and the King of Red Lions are within range of a Triforce Shard, their presence is represented by a yellow triangle on the corresponding Triforce Chart the triangle is pointing in the direction that Link and the King of Red Lions are facing. Each Triforce Chart has a 100 x 100 view, with a yellow X representing the Triforce Shard's location on a vague, zoomed in view of the chart. With the second Wallet upgrade, Link can carry enough Rupees to pay Tingle upfront per each chart.Īfter having Tingle decipher a Triforce Chart, the player can open the Maps menu, access the Charts submenu, and press to open each individual charts that Tingle has deciphered. In the Wii U release, Link only needs to pay 1,194 Rupees in total due to there only being three Treasure Charts. Tingle charges a hefty price of 398 Rupees per chart, totaling to 3,184 for every chart. Link cannot make out the location by himself, and therefore, he must visit Tingle Island to have Tingle decipher the location for him. In the Nintendo GameCube version, Link has to collect eight Triforce Charts, but in the Wii U version, he only has to obtain three. Each chart reveals the location of one of the Triforce Shards, which are required for Link to re-enter Hyrule. The Triforce Charts are a type of Treasure Chart that appear in The Legend of Zelda: The Wind Waker and its Wii U remaster, The Legend of Zelda: The Wind Waker HD.
